How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Central OC West of I 5?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Central OC West of I 5 Studio Apartments | $2,479 | $1,100 | $5,319 |
Central OC West of I 5 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,797 | $875 | $6,146 |
| Central OC West of I 5 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,395 | $1,536 | $7,756 |
| Central OC West of I 5 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,406 | $1,995 | $10,000+ |
| Central OC West of I 5 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,356 | $2,762 | $3,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Central OC West of I 5 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Central OC West of I 5?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Central OC West of I 5 is under $1,750.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Central OC West of I 5?
The cheapest apartment in Central OC West of I 5 is Metro East Senior Park 62+ which is listed at $1,250, while the average apartment in Central OC West of I 5 costs $3,800.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Central OC West of I 5?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 81 regular apartments in Central OC West of I 5 that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
